A Chebyshev or generalized Fibonacci sequence. |

FORMULA
|
a(n) = S(n, 11) - S(n-2, 11) = 2*T(n, 11/2) with S(n, x) := U(n, x/2), S(-1, x) := 0, S(-2, x) := -1. S(n, 11)=A004190(n). U-, resp. T-, are Chebyshev's polynomials of the second, resp. first, case. See A049310 and A053120.
G.f.: (2-11x)/(1-11x+x^2).
a(n)=a(-n). - Michael Somos, Apr 25 2003
a(n) = ap^n + am^n, with ap := (11+sqrt(117))/2 and am := (11-sqrt(117))/2.
